About Us

Wetumpka Pediatrics was formerly Elmore Community Rural Health Clinic and opened its doors in July 2000. Patient care is available to patients from newborn to 18 years of age.

Our skilled team of pediatricians and nurse practioners offers comprehensive medical care for infants, children and adolescents. Conveniently located in Wetumpka, our courteous and knowledgeable staff works hard from first contact to make every visit to our office positive. Wetumpka Pediatrics is located at 815 Jackson Trace Road Wetumpka, AL 36092. Our hours of operation are 8:00am to 5:00pm Monday through Friday. We can be reached at (334) 567-2882.

It is the policy of Wetumpka Pediatrics RHC to provide medical services regardless of the patients’ ability to pay. Discounts are offered based upon household income and size of family. There is a discounted/sliding fee schedule available. A sliding fee schedule is used to calculate the basic discount and is updated each year using the federal poverty guidelines. Once approved, the discount will be honored for twelve months, after which the patient much reapply.

It is the policy of Wetumpka Pediatrics RHC to provide medical services regardless of the patients’ race, color, sex, national origin, disability, religion, age, sexual orientation, or gender identity.
